Databricks Expert – Job description:
Role Summary
Databricks with strong data engineering skills and deep AWS cloud expertise.
To lead the design, build, and deployment of data products on the Databricks Lakehouse platform, ensuring scalability, governance, security, and business value delivery.
The role requires mastery in Databricks features, Delta Lake, AWS ecosystem integration, and modern Data Engineering best practices.
Primary Responsibilities
- Design, build, and manage data products and event driven architecture using Databricks Lakehouse principles.
- Design end-to-end data pipelines using PySpark, Databricks SQL.
- Define Data Product blueprint including domain boundaries, ownership, SLAs, documentation, quality rules.
- Implement modern ingestion frameworks using Auto Loader, Delta Live Tables, Workflows.
- Develop multi-zone medallion architecture (Bronze/Silver/Gold) using Delta Lake.
- Lead Databricks on AWS integration including S3 access, IAM roles, VPC networking.
- Implement Unity Catalog governance frameworks, fine-grained permissions, lineage tracking.
- Drive automation & DevOps practices using Git, Repos, Databricks CLI/SDK, CI/CD pipelines.
- Build and optimize Spark workloads for performance and cost control (Photon/Serverless tuning).
- Lead performance reviews, code quality checks, and data engineering guidance for teams.
- Operationalize Machine Learning and advanced analytics with MLflow/Feature Store/Model Serving.
- Monitor and enhance reliability using job monitoring, observability dashboards, alerts.
- Hands-on development of Power BI dashboards, DAX measures, data models, DirectQuery/Import mode
- Evaluate new Databricks features and adopt innovation into technical roadmap.
